Punctuality Is a Promise, Not a Hope

For meetings and multi-day conferences, timing isn’t a convenience — it’s the backbone of the schedule. A keynote that starts fifteen minutes late because the speaker’s car got lost has a ripple effect on every session that follows.

Professional event transportation treats punctuality as a commitment. That means confirmed pickup times, drivers briefed on the day’s itinerary, real-time monitoring of traffic across the DC, Maryland, and Virginia corridor, and built-in buffers for the reality that the Beltway rarely cooperates. It means a dispatcher who knows where every vehicle is and can adjust before a delay becomes a problem, not after.

Reliability at this level doesn’t happen by luck. It’s the product of planning, local knowledge, and accountability — the things that separate a genuine transportation partner from a ride you simply hope shows up.

The Logistics of Moving Groups Professionally

Individual airport runs are straightforward. Coordinating arrivals for a full corporate event is a different discipline entirely.

Consider what a well-run event program actually involves: executives and VIPs who need private, seamless luxury sedan service; larger delegations moving together in luxury SUVs; staggered arrival windows so the venue entrance never becomes a bottleneck; and coordinated departures at the end of the day when everyone wants to leave at once. Each of these is a moving part, and each has to be choreographed in advance.

This is where an experienced partner earns their place. A dedicated point of contact maps your agenda to a transportation plan, assigns the right vehicle to each need, and keeps arrivals flowing in an organized sequence rather than a scramble. The result is an experience your attendees perceive as effortless — precisely because someone worked hard to make it so.
